Celebrating National NFP Week!
Every year, we join the Church across the country in celebrating National Natural Family Planning (NFP) Week. It’s a wonderful opportunity to highlight the beauty, science, and spiritual depth of methods that cooperate with God’s design for married love and the gift of life. Natural Family Planning (NFP) is the general title for the scientific, natural, and moral methods of family planning that can help married couples either achieve or postpone pregnancy. Jeanette Hanson-Baker Scholarship
A generous parishioner, Jeanette Hanson-Baker, bequeathed an endowment for scholarships for St. Rose School, any Catholic high school, and any Catholic college (seeking an undergraduate degree). Applicants must have a GPA of 3.0 or higher, have a financial need, and be a registered, practicing Catholic of St. Catherine or St. Rose.
